The Importance Of Machine Bearing Maintenance

Bearing maintenance is one of the most important aspects of keeping your machinery running smoothly. Not only does it keep your equipment running at its best, but it can also prevent costly repairs down the road. In this article, we will discuss the importance of bearing maintenance and give you a few tips on how to do it correctly.


 

What is Machine Bearing Maintenance?

Machine bearing maintenance is the process of inspecting, cleaning, lubricating and checking the condition of bearings in a machine. Bearing failure can cause equipment to fail, which can lead to serious safety hazards.
The benefits of machine bearing maintenance include: Reduced downtime and decreased repair costs

Improved machine performance

Preventative maintenance that keeps machines running smoothly and safely

How to Perform Machine Bearing Maintenance Correctly

Machine bearing maintenance is an important part of keeping your equipment running smoothly. Regularly cleaning and inspecting the bearings will help to prevent breakdowns, and will also extend their life. Here are some tips on how to perform machine bearing maintenance correctly:

1. Always clean the bearings before inspection. Use a solvent or degreaser to remove any dirt, dust, or grease buildup. Make sure to use a light pressure and work in a circular motion to ensure even coverage.

2. Inspect the bearings for wear, damage, and defects. Look for signs of excessive play (if one side is moving more than the other), dullness or roughness on the surface of the bearing, or cracks or holes in the housing. If any of these are present, then the bearing should be replaced.

3. Check for proper alignment of the bearings by using a vernier caliper. Align each bearing on its shaft so that the inner edge of each spindle is lined up with the corresponding hole on the hub assembly. This will ensure that they are rotating correctly and that there is no excess play in the system.

4. Replace worn or defective bearings as needed.
